Bob Korunow (MCG) will be releasing many new items in 2007, including street rod, tuner, and kit-specific stuff.

Bob dealt with home repairs from two major hurricanes and then one full year of rather serious medical treatments. But he's 100% back now and really on a roll, heading into his 15th year in business. The rumors of MCG going out of business are completely false. There are some cool items coming.
